-
Notifications
You must be signed in to change notification settings - Fork 0
/
to-do.txt
12 lines (11 loc) · 1.45 KB
/
to-do.txt
1
2
3
4
5
6
7
8
9
10
11
12
To-do list:
-----------
- Test the script on actual hardware for bug testing (help wanted)
- Add a system timer that waits 24 hours before permitting "emerge --sync" to run again; to avoid being banned by Gentoo.org on suspicion of DDoS-ing (help wanted)
- Add error handling for the entire script; preferably in a way that handles anything inside of the chroot function with a message of where the error was and a redirect to the repo's issue page (help wanted)
- Split the install-script into smaller functions and sub-scripts (help wanted)
- Figure out how to regenerate an initramfs on every kernel upgrade for sys-kernel/gentoo-sources (the Wiki references this but doesn't clearly tell how: https://wiki.gentoo.org/wiki/Project:Distribution_Kernel#Trying_it_out - it claims to be in the handbook but isn't) (help wanted)
- Set a template "USE"-like variable for all build profiles, and replace ${USE_FLAGS} references with the template variable; this can later have a user script that allows to more easily change the template USE values without deleting important values for unique build profiles by blanket-setting USE, itself, recklessly (help wanted)
- Add support for downloading aarch64 stage3 tarballs (help wanted)
- Add support for selecting systemd as a user option; requires conditionals for existing OpenRC commands (not many changes), downloading systemd stage3 tarballs, and profile selection
- Replace Nvidia Bumblebee with Nvidia Optimus (help definitely wanted)